From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from [140.186.70.92] (port=52350 helo=eggs.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1Q0rKf-0007ce-6G for qemu-devel@nongnu.org; Sat, 19 Mar 2011 04:16:22 -0400 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1Q0rKd-0002WZ-J2 for qemu-devel@nongnu.org; Sat, 19 Mar 2011 04:16:20 -0400 Received: from mail-vx0-f173.google.com ([209.85.220.173]:61063)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1Q0rKd-0002WV-Eu for qemu-devel@nongnu.org; Sat, 19 Mar 2011 04:16:19 -0400 Received: by vxb41 with SMTP id 41so4509119vxb.4 for ; Sat, 19 Mar 2011 01:16:19 -0700 (PDT) MIME-Version: 1.0 In-Reply-To: <436ca26419619140e9cae74a33c562eec6d38b32.1300266238.git.yamahata@valinux.co.jp> References: <436ca26419619140e9cae74a33c562eec6d38b32.1300266238.git.yamahata@valinux.co.jp> From: Blue Swirl Date: Sat, 19 Mar 2011 10:15:58 +0200 Message-ID: Subject: Re: [Qemu-devel] [PATCH 13/26] usb/uhci: add ich9 usb uhci id's device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able List-Id: qemu-devel.nongnu.org List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: Isaku Yamahata Cc: qemu-devel@nongnu.org On Wed, Mar 16, 2011 at 11:29 AM, Isaku Yamahata w= rote: > add uhci device which has ich9 device id. > > Signed-off-by: Isaku Yamahata > --- > =C2=A0hw/pci_ids.h =C2=A0| =C2=A0 =C2=A02 ++ > =C2=A0hw/usb-uhci.c | =C2=A0 =C2=A08 ++++++++ > =C2=A02 files changed, 10 insertions(+), 0 deletions(-) > > diff --git a/hw/pci_ids.h b/hw/pci_ids.h > index ea3418c..9daea23 100644 > --- a/hw/pci_ids.h > +++ b/hw/pci_ids.h > @@ -108,3 +108,5 @@ > =C2=A0#define PCI_DEVICE_ID_INTEL_82371AB =C2=A0 =C2=A0 =C2=A00x7111 > =C2=A0#define PCI_DEVICE_ID_INTEL_82371AB_2 =C2=A0 =C2=A00x7112 > =C2=A0#define PCI_DEVICE_ID_INTEL_82371AB_3 =C2=A0 =C2=A00x7113 > + > +#define PCI_DEVICE_ID_INTEL_ICH9_UCHI1 =C2=A0 0x2934 s/UCHI/UHCI/g > diff --git a/hw/usb-uhci.c b/hw/usb-uhci.c > index 2fb2a85..247f1bf 100644 > --- a/hw/usb-uhci.c > +++ b/hw/usb-uhci.c > @@ -1193,6 +1193,14 @@ static UHCIDeviceInfo uhci_info[] =3D { > =C2=A0 =C2=A0 =C2=A0 =C2=A0 .device_id =C2=A0 =C2=A0 =C2=A0 =C2=A0=3D PCI= _DEVICE_ID_INTEL_82371AB_2, > =C2=A0 =C2=A0 =C2=A0 =C2=A0 .revision_id =C2=A0 =C2=A0 =C2=A0=3D 0x01, > =C2=A0 =C2=A0 },{ >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.pci.qdev.name =C2=A0 =C2=A0=3D "ich9-usb-uh= ci1", >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.pci.qdev.size =C2=A0 =C2=A0=3D sizeof(UHCIS= tate), >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.pci.qdev.vmsd =C2=A0 =C2=A0=3D &vmstate_uhc= i, >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.pci.init =C2=A0 =C2=A0 =C2=A0 =C2=A0 =3D us= b_uhci_common_initfn, >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.vendor_id =C2=A0 =C2=A0 =C2=A0 =C2=A0=3D PC= I_VENDOR_ID_INTEL, >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.device_id =C2=A0 =C2=A0 =C2=A0 =C2=A0=3D PC= I_DEVICE_ID_INTEL_ICH9_UCHI1, > + =C2=A0 =C2=A0 =C2=A0 =C2=A0.revision_id =C2=A0 =C2=A0 =C2=A0=3D 0x03, > + =C2=A0 =C2=A0},{ > =C2=A0 =C2=A0 =C2=A0 =C2=A0 .pci.qdev.name =C2=A0 =C2=A0=3D "vt82c686b-us= b-uhci", > =C2=A0 =C2=A0 =C2=A0 =C2=A0 .pci.qdev.size =C2=A0 =C2=A0=3D sizeof(UHCISt= ate), > =C2=A0 =C2=A0 =C2=A0 =C2=A0 .pci.qdev.vmsd =C2=A0 =C2=A0=3D &vmstate_uhci= , > -- > 1.7.1.1 > > >